Subject:

Adoption of a Resolution approving transfer of a portion of a public alley located east of Rockinghorse Road and south of Garden Grove Boulevard. (Joint Action Item with the City Council.)

Date:3/23/2021

OBJECTIVE

For the Successor Agency to adopt a Resolution (Exhibit A) to approve the transfer of certain Real Property located on the north side on a portion of a public City alley, east of Rockinghorse Road and south of Garden Grove Boulevard pursuant to Successor Agency to wind down the affairs of the dissolved redevelopment agency.

BACKGROUND

Following redevelopment dissolution in 2012, furthering redevelopment wind-down efforts require the Successor Agency to dispose of the real property assets of the former Garden Grove Agency for Community Development (former Agency). This is achieved through implementation of the approved Long Range Property Management Plan (LRPMP) by the Department of Finance that governs the disposition method for the former Agency properties.

Subject property is identified as Assessor Parcel Number 100-504-74 (Property) listed as Property Number 49 in the LRPMP.  The Property is a remnant, vacant, long and narrow land area comprised of approximately 1,481 square feet (.034 acres) and part of an existing public alley right-of-way (Exhibit B).

DISCUSSION

The remnant Property is located on the north side on a portion of a public City alley, east of Rockinghorse Road and South of Garden Grove Boulevard, improved with a raised planter of which the southerly boundary abuts a public alley and the northerly boundary is improve with a six-foot block wall adjacent to residential use. As part of an existing public alley right-of-way, the additional land area would continue to assist with vehicular circulation. An appraisal by an independent professional appraiser determined the Fair Market Value to be $500.00. The appraisal report is attached as (Exhibit C).

 

It is recommended that the Successor Agency adopt a Resolution to approve transfer of the Property to the City.  The transfer and disposition of this Property is exempt from the Surplus Land Act as it is less than 5,000 square feet in land area.  Following consideration by the Successor Agency, concurrence and approval of the disposition by the Oversight Board and the State Department of Finance is required.

FINANCIAL IMPACT

The cost of the disposition/transfer will be $500.00 from the City’s General Fund, and is available in the adopted budget.
